Jennifer Aniston and Courteney Cox. The names conjure images of Rachel and Monica from 'Friends,' a sitcom that defined a generation. But their bond transcends the screen, blossoming into a genuine friendship that continues to captivate fans decades later. And a recent video showcasing Aniston styling Cox's hair perfectly encapsulates why these two are not only comedy queens but also ultimate #bestie goals.

The clip, which quickly went viral, features Aniston meticulously styling Cox's hair, demonstrating a playful banter and effortless camaraderie. It’s a glimpse into a friendship built on years of shared experiences, laughter, and unwavering support. Fans couldn't get enough, flooding social media with comments celebrating their enduring connection.

Beyond their iconic roles, both Aniston and Cox are currently thriving in diverse and exciting projects. Aniston is set to fully immerse herself in dramatic territory with The Morning Show Season 4, slated for release in 2025. Her portrayal of Alex Levy promises to showcase a new depth and complexity in her acting range. The anticipation surrounding this season is palpable, with viewers eager to see Aniston tackle more serious themes.

Meanwhile, Cox is fearlessly venturing back into the horror genre, reprising her role as Gale Weathers in the latest installment of the Scream franchise. Gale Weathers, the tenacious and resourceful reporter, remains a fan-favorite character, and Cox's return is a welcome addition to the franchise's legacy. Her commitment to the role, even after multiple films, is a testament to her dedication and talent.
